Key Allegations: DOJ Sues to Block UnitedHealth/Amedisys Merger, Seeks Civil Penalty for HSR Violation


On November 12, 2024, the Department of Justice (DOJ), along with attorneys general from Maryland, Illinois, New Jersey, and New York, filed suit in the US District Court for the District of Maryland to enjoin the merger of UnitedHealth Group Incorporated and Amedisys, Inc. According to the complaint, the merger would harm competition by reducing quality and range of services, raising prices and worsening terms, and harming labor markets for nurses in home care and hospice care in certain local markets. The suit also seeks a civil penalty against Amedisys for violations of the HSR Act.
